Ontario One completes round robin undefeated

Playoffs at under-18 nationals start Saturday

-

There were two undefeated teams heading into the final round-robin game of the 2017 Canadian under-18 men’s fastpitch championsh­ip on Friday night.

Ontario One completed play 6-0 (won-lost) while Ontario Three took a 5-0 resumé into the finale of the round robin against Saskatchew­an One (4-1). The result of that game was unavailabl­e at deadline time.

The playoff round in the 12team tournament starts Saturday.

The host P.E.I. lost twice on Friday – 7-5 to Manitoba and 13-8 to Newfoundla­nd Two and Labrador to complete roundrobin play 1-5.

N.L. Two 13 P.E.I. 8

At Ellis Field, Newfoundla­nd and Labrador Two jumped out to a 4-0 lead in the top of the first inning, and then used a seven-run third frame to open up a commanding 13-2 advantage.

Colin Gaudette drove in three runs for P.E.I., which answered with six runs in the fourth to make it a 13-8 game. Dylan Noonan, Ethan Beaulieu, Max

Benton and Garrett Hebert also recorded RBIs. Gaudette, Beaulieu and Gabe Penalver all had two hits.

Noonan was the pitcher of record for the Island squad. Newfoundla­nd and Labrador Two completed the round robin 1-5.

Manitoba 7 P.E.I. 5

A comeback attempt by P.E.I. fell just short.

The Island team fell behind Manitoba 7-0 after 3 ½ innings, but refused to give up and rallied for five runs in the final three innings to make for an interestin­g finish.

At Ellis Field, Patrick Young and Dawson Sellick each went 2-for-3, with a walk, run scored and run batted in to lead the Island squad offensivel­y. Marshall Kulich went the distance on the mound for P.E.I. He gave up seven earned runs on 10 hits and one walk while striking out one.
